The Science Behind Joint Movement
So, how does Maya Joint actually work? Picture your joints as hinges or ball-and-socket mechanisms. Each joint is surrounded by cartilage, which acts as a cushion to prevent bone-on-bone contact. Ligaments hold everything together, while tendons connect muscles to bones, allowing for smooth movement. Add in synovial fluid, which lubricates the joint, and you've got a well-oiled machine ready to roll.
But here's the thing: this system isn't perfect. Over time, wear and tear can take its toll, leading to conditions like arthritis, bursitis, and tendonitis. Common Joint Issues and How to Address Them
Let's talk about the elephant in the room: joint problems. Whether it's knee pain, shoulder stiffness, or hip discomfort, joint issues are more common than you might think. Here are some of the most prevalent conditions and how to tackle them:
- Osteoarthritis: This degenerative condition occurs when cartilage breaks down, causing pain and stiffness. Treatment options include physical therapy, medication, and lifestyle changes.
- Tendonitis: Inflammation of the tendons can result from overuse or injury. Rest, ice, and anti-inflammatory medications can help alleviate symptoms.
- Bursitis: Swelling of the bursae (small fluid-filled sacs) can cause pain and discomfort. Avoiding repetitive motions and using supportive devices can provide relief.

How to Maintain Healthy Joints
Now that we've covered the basics, let's dive into the nitty-gritty of joint maintenance. Here are some practical tips to keep your Maya Joint functioning smoothly:
Exercise Regularly
Physical activity is one of the best ways to maintain joint health. Low-impact exercises like swimming, cycling, and yoga can strengthen muscles, improve flexibility, and reduce joint stress. Just remember to warm up properly and listen to your body—if something hurts, stop immediately.
Stay Hydrated
Water is essential for keeping your joints lubricated and functioning properly. Aim for at least eight glasses a day, and consider adding electrolyte-rich drinks to your routine if you're exercising intensely.
Eat a Balanced Diet
Nutrition plays a key role in joint health. Foods rich in omega-3 fatty acids, antioxidants, and anti-inflammatory compounds can help reduce joint pain and inflammation. Think salmon, walnuts, berries, and leafy greens.

The Role of Anti-Inflammatory Foods
Inflammation is a major contributor to joint pain and stiffness. By incorporating anti-inflammatory foods into your diet, you can help reduce these symptoms. Some great options include turmeric, ginger, garlic, and green tea. And don't forget about healthy fats like olive oil and avocados—they're packed with anti-inflammatory properties too.
